Abstract:
A DIGITAL-TO-ANALOGUE CONVERTER CIRCUIT OF THE TYPE SUPPLYING, FROM AN ANGLE 01 COMPRISED BETWEEN 0 AND 90* AND GIVEN IN DITIGAL FORM, TWO OUTPUT VOLTAGES US1 AND US2 SUCH THAT
US1 =TAN 01 US2
THE CIRCUIT COMPRISES TO THIS END TWO OPERATIONAL AMPLIFIERS, RESPECTIVELY FEEDING TWO LINEAR DECODERS, WITH TWO FEEDBACK LOOPS BETWEEN THE OUTPUTS OF THE DECODERS AND THE INPUTS OF THE AMPLIFIERS.
